When you look at the price of impact windows, several factors shift the final number. The size and quantity of your window openings are the biggest drivers, as is the specific style—like single-hung, casement, or sliding doors. You will also see price differences based on the type of glass coating you choose for energy efficiency and the thickness of the aluminum or vinyl frames. Added hardware features or custom finishes can also adjust the bottom line. Summer heat makes the energy-efficient benefits of impact windows immediately noticeable. High-quality glass reduces heat gain, which helps your air conditioning run more efficiently during the hottest months. While both offer protection, storm windows are generally a secondary layer. Impact windows are designed as a primary defense against severe weather in Broken Arrow. They are built with stronger materials and tested to withstand high-force impacts. Pros can clarify the best option for your home's unique exposure.
